FLOTSAM

The ongoing environmental clean-up of the Superfund designated Gowanus Canal is good news, but what poisonous consequences have emerged in the process? Flotsam is a short expereimental film that imagines a present where living, working, and playing in or near the Gowanus is not a threat to human and non-human health, but also not a result of a corporate or developer takeover of the neighborhood, or an erasure of its past.  Watch here
